A skunk sprayed dog stinks! Plus, it can last 2-3 weeks if left untreated. The longer you wait to wash it off, the harder it will be to eliminate the odor. It may sound like a daunting task, but getting rid of skunk smell on dogs isn’t as hard as you’d think.

What To Do If My Dog Is Sprayed By A Skunk?

If you have a skunk encounter, the first thing you should do is keep your dog outside. Bringing your dog inside will introduce the skunk oil and smell into your home, which will increase your workload.

The next thing you’ll want to do is remove the skunk smell from your dog. You may have heard that a tomato juice bath is the best solution, but really, it just masks the odor and doesn’t completely eliminate it. Extra Tips

  • Be careful applying this solution around your dog’s eyes as it may burn.
  • Don’t use higher than 3% hydrogen peroxide as it may burn your dog.
  • Mix the solution, use it and discard it. Storing the mixture in a closed container may cause it to explode.
  • Hydrogen peroxide may bleach your dog’s coat some, so be sure to rinse it off after 5 minutes.
  • If your dog was sprayed directly in the face, rinse their eyes with cool water.
  • Shower yourself thoroughly after de-skunking your dog. The solution can also be used on people, so if you get any skunk oil on you, you can use the solution to eliminate the odor.

What If My House Smells Like Skunk?

You might be thinking “my dog got skunked and the house smells.” If your house smells like skunk from dog, it’s important to try and eliminate the smell from your home as quickly as possible. Boil vinegar on the stove to help eliminate the skunk odor lingering in your home. Your home will smell like vinegar, but once it’s gone, the skunk odor should be gone too.

Medical Concerns

Be sure to check your dog over for any injuries as well. If there is a bite or scratch on your dog, you’ll want to visit the vet since skunks can carry rabies and other diseases. If your dog is foaming at the mouth, you’ll want to get him to the vet as fast as possible.
